FD is a genetic non-inherited condition caused by missense mutation in the gene GNAS1 on chromosome 20, that encodes the alpha subunit of the stimulatory G protein-coupled receptor, Gsα. The activating mutations occur post-zygotically, replacing the arginine residue amino acid with either a cystein or a histidine amino acid. Chromatin disruption and transcriptional activation are both thyroid hormone-dependent processes regulated by the heterodimer of thyroid hormone receptor and 9-cis retinoic acid receptor (TR-RXR). In the absence of hormone, TR-RXR binds to nucleosomal DNA, locally disrupts histone-DNA contacts and generates a DNase I-hypersensitive site.
